6. I have needed also to take account of the position in the West Indian Associated States. Although in accordance with constitutional principle it is for the Foreign and Commonwealth Secretary to advise The Queen what action she should take if a petition for the exercise of the residual prerogative of mercy is received, the Foreign and Common- wealth Secretary is bound by a series of dispatches which issued in 1971 in which the British Government of that day committed themselves with the Governments of each of the associated states not to advise Her Majesty to intervene in cases falling within the appropriate section of the constitution contrary to the decision of State authorities. The Associated States are fully responsible for their internal affairs and would rightly regard the exercise of the prerogative as an infringement upon

their internal affairs,

and I believe that The Queen would regard herself as being bound to accept advice from her Ministers in the

Associated States.
